Course Overview

Course Overview This major immerses students in the study of plant and animal life, preparing them for dynamic careers directly in the field. Located in the biodiverse Southeastern Coastal Plain, the program leverages its unique setting to provide hands-on learning in natural habitats. It is the ideal foundation for roles in environmental agencies, government, or graduate studies in conservation biology.
